Bu, sert su etkilerini azalt\u0131r ve end\u00fcstriyel sirk\u00fclasyon suyunda ve boru hatlar\u0131nda kalsit kire\u00e7lenmesini \u00f6nler.<\/li>\n\n\n\n<li><strong>Hassas pH ayar\u0131<\/strong><br>Asidik end\u00fcstriyel at\u0131k sular (\u00f6rne\u011fin, elektrokaplama, asitle temizleme) olduk\u00e7a a\u015f\u0131nd\u0131r\u0131c\u0131d\u0131r.<\/li>\n<\/ol>\n\n\n\n<ul class=\"wp-block-list\">\n<li>S\u0131radan kalsiyum karbonat: \u00c7abuk \u00e7\u00f6ker; reaksiyon tamamlanmaz ve y\u00fczey pasivasyonu meydana gelebilir.<\/li>\n\n\n\n<li>Ultra ince kalsiyum karbonat: \u00c7ok k\u00fc\u00e7\u00fck par\u00e7ac\u0131k boyutu nedeniyle suda y\u00fcksek oranda ask\u0131da kal\u0131r ve asitlerle geni\u015f bir temas alan\u0131 sunar. Reaksiyon:<br>CaCO\u2083 + 2H\u207a \u2192 Ca\u00b2\u207a + H\u2082O + CO\u2082\u2191<br>Bu madde, NaOH gibi g\u00fc\u00e7l\u00fc bazlar\u0131n a\u015f\u0131r\u0131 y\u00fckselme riskini ortadan kald\u0131rarak at\u0131k suyun pH&#039;\u0131n\u0131 dengeler.<\/li>\n<\/ul>\n\n\n\n<ol start=\"3\" class=\"wp-block-list\">\n<li><strong>A\u011f\u0131r metallerin, flor\u00fcr\u00fcn ve fosfat\u0131n giderilmesi<\/strong><br>Ultra ince kalsiyum karbonat, g\u00fc\u00e7l\u00fc y\u00fczey adsorpsiyonu ve iyon de\u011fi\u015fim yetene\u011fine sahiptir:<\/li>\n<\/ol>\n\n\n\n<ul class=\"wp-block-list\">\n<li><strong>A\u011f\u0131r metallerin uzakla\u015ft\u0131r\u0131lmas\u0131<\/strong>Kur\u015fun (Pb\u00b2\u207a), kadmiyum (Cd\u00b2\u207a) ve bak\u0131r (Cu\u00b2\u207a) ile reaksiyona girerek PbCO\u2083 gibi \u00e7\u00f6z\u00fcnmeyen karbonatlar olu\u015fturur.<\/li>\n\n\n\n<li><strong>Flor\u00fcr ve fosfat giderimi<\/strong>CaF\u2082 ve Ca\u2083(PO\u2084)\u2082 \u00e7\u00f6keltileri olu\u015fturmak i\u00e7in verimli bir \u015fekilde reaksiyona girer. Nano \u00f6l\u00e7ekli aktivite, agregasyonu ve \u00e7\u00f6kelmeyi art\u0131r\u0131r; baz\u0131 fosfat \u00e7\u00f6keltileri do\u011frudan ekolojik g\u00fcbre olarak geri d\u00f6n\u00fc\u015ft\u00fcr\u00fclebilir.<\/li>\n<\/ul>\n\n\n\n<h2 class=\"wp-block-heading\">Baca Gaz\u0131 Ar\u0131t\u0131m\u0131: &gt;95% K\u00fck\u00fcrt Giderme Verimlili\u011fine Ula\u015fma<\/h2>\n\n\n\n<p>Enerji \u00fcretiminde, \u00e7elik sinterlemesinde ve di\u011fer end\u00fcstriyel baca gaz\u0131 ar\u0131tma i\u015flemlerinde, kalsiyum karbonat par\u00e7ac\u0131klar\u0131n\u0131n inceli\u011fi k\u00fck\u00fcrt giderme i\u015fleminin ba\u015far\u0131s\u0131n\u0131 belirler.<\/p>\n\n\n\n<ol class=\"wp-block-list\">\n<li><strong>Islak\/Kuru Baca Gaz\u0131 K\u00fck\u00fcrt Giderme (FGD)<\/strong><br>Kalsiyum karbonat, SO\u2082 ile reaksiyona girerek jips (CaSO\u2084\u00b72H\u2082O) olu\u015fturur.<\/li>\n<\/ol>\n\n\n\n<ul class=\"wp-block-list\">\n<li><strong>\u0130ncelik belirleyicidir.<\/strong>Kaba 250 mesh toz kullan\u0131lmas\u0131, CaSO\u2084 kabuklar\u0131 taraf\u0131ndan y\u00fczeyin h\u0131zla pasifle\u015ftirilmesine yol a\u00e7arak malzeme israf\u0131na ve d\u00fc\u015f\u00fck verimlili\u011fe neden olur.<\/li>\n\n\n\n<li><strong>Ultra ince \u00f6\u011f\u00fctme katk\u0131s\u0131<\/strong>Mekanik darbe veya bilyal\u0131 de\u011firmen s\u0131n\u0131fland\u0131rmas\u0131, par\u00e7ac\u0131k boyutunu 325 mesh&#039;e veya hatta 1250 mesh&#039;e (~10 \u03bcm) d\u00fc\u015f\u00fcrerek y\u00fczey alan\u0131n\u0131 katlanarak art\u0131r\u0131r. Ultra ince toz, k\u00fck\u00fcrt giderme kulesinde an\u0131nda reaksiyona girerek &gt;95% verimlilik elde eder.<\/li>\n<\/ul>\n\n\n\n<p><strong>Yan \u00fcr\u00fcnlerin de\u011ferlendirilmesi<\/strong>Y\u00fcksek safl\u0131kta al\u00e7\u0131, in\u015faat levhalar\u0131 veya \u00e7imento geciktirici olarak kullan\u0131labilir ve b\u00f6ylece &quot;at\u0131ktan kayna\u011fa&quot; geri d\u00f6n\u00fc\u015f\u00fcm sa\u011flanabilir.<\/p>\n\n\n\n<ol start=\"2\" class=\"wp-block-list\">\n<li><strong>Etkin Denitrifikasyona Yard\u0131mc\u0131 Olmak<\/strong><br>SCR veya SNCR sistemlerinde, ultra ince kalsiyum karbonat asidik gazlar\u0131 (SO\u2083, glikolik asit vb.) adsorbe ederek pahal\u0131 kataliz\u00f6rleri asit korozyonundan korur ve sistem verimlili\u011fini korur.<\/li>\n<\/ol>\n\n\n\n<figure class=\"wp-block-image size-full\"><img loading=\"lazy\" decoding=\"async\" width=\"800\" height=\"458\" src=\"https:\/\/calcium-carbonate.epic-powder.com\/wp-content\/uploads\/2025\/10\/ball-mill-and-classifier-Production-line-1.webp\" alt=\"bilyal\u0131 de\u011firmen ve s\u0131n\u0131fland\u0131r\u0131c\u0131 \u00dcretim hatt\u0131\" class=\"wp-image-3691\" srcset=\"https:\/\/calcium-carbonate.epic-powder.com\/wp-content\/uploads\/2025\/10\/ball-mill-and-classifier-Production-line-1.webp 800w, https:\/\/calcium-carbonate.epic-powder.com\/wp-content\/uploads\/2025\/10\/ball-mill-and-classifier-Production-line-1-300x172.webp 300w, https:\/\/calcium-carbonate.epic-powder.com\/wp-content\/uploads\/2025\/10\/ball-mill-and-classifier-Production-line-1-768x440.webp 768w, https:\/\/calcium-carbonate.epic-powder.com\/wp-content\/uploads\/2025\/10\/ball-mill-and-classifier-Production-line-1-18x10.webp 18w\" sizes=\"(max-width: 800px) 100vw, 800px\" \/><\/figure>\n\n\n\n<h2 class=\"wp-block-heading\">Toprak \u0130yile\u015ftirme: Nanoaktif Tozlar A\u011f\u0131r Metalleri Hareketsiz Hale Getiriyor<\/h2>\n\n\n\n<p>Kalsiyum karbonat, kirlenmi\u015f tar\u0131m arazileri ve sanayi alanlar\u0131 i\u00e7in ekonomik bir toprak iyile\u015ftirici g\u00f6revi g\u00f6r\u00fcr.<\/p>\n\n\n\n<ol class=\"wp-block-list\">\n<li><strong>Asidik topra\u011f\u0131 n\u00f6tralize etmek<\/strong><br>A\u015f\u0131r\u0131 g\u00fcbre kullan\u0131m\u0131 ve asit ya\u011fmurlar\u0131 toprak asitle\u015fmesine neden olarak bitki geli\u015fimini engeller. Ultra ince kalsiyum karbonat h\u0131zla \u00e7\u00f6z\u00fcnerek asitleri n\u00f6tralize eder ve biyolojik olarak kullan\u0131labilir kalsiyum sa\u011flar.<\/li>\n\n\n\n<li><strong>A\u011f\u0131r metal immobilizasyonu<\/strong><br>A\u011f\u0131r metallerle kirlenmi\u015f topraklarda (\u00f6rne\u011fin, kadmiyumdan etkilenmi\u015f pirin\u00e7 tarlalar\u0131nda) toprak de\u011fi\u015fimi maliyetlidir. Ultra ince veya nano kalsiyum karbonat bulamac\u0131, toprak g\u00f6zenek suyundaki serbest a\u011f\u0131r metallerle h\u0131zla reaksiyona girerek CdCO\u2083 ve PbCO\u2083 gibi \u00e7\u00f6z\u00fcnmeyen \u00e7\u00f6keltiler olu\u015fturur, hareketlili\u011fi ve biyoyararl\u0131l\u0131\u011f\u0131 azalt\u0131r, bitkiler taraf\u0131ndan emilimini ve g\u0131da zincirine giri\u015fini engeller.<\/li>\n<\/ol>\n\n\n\n<h2 class=\"wp-block-heading\">Kat\u0131 At\u0131k \u0130\u015fleme ve Kaynak Kullan\u0131m\u0131<\/h2>\n\n\n\n<p>Kalsiyum karbonat, kat\u0131 at\u0131k y\u00f6netiminde hem bariyer g\u00f6revi g\u00f6r\u00fcr hem de faydal\u0131 bir &quot;ba\u011flay\u0131c\u0131&quot; g\u00f6revi g\u00f6r\u00fcr.<\/p>\n\n\n\n<ol class=\"wp-block-list\">\n<li><strong>\u00c7\u00f6p depolama alan\u0131n\u0131n astar\u0131 ve \u00f6rt\u00fcs\u00fc<\/strong><br>Bentonit ile kar\u0131\u015ft\u0131r\u0131lm\u0131\u015f ultra ince kalsiyum karbonat, yo\u011fun ve emici bir kompozit \u00f6rt\u00fc olu\u015fturur. Bu \u00f6rt\u00fc, suyun s\u0131zmas\u0131n\u0131 fiziksel olarak engeller ve asidik s\u0131z\u0131nt\u0131y\u0131 kimyasal olarak emerek yeralt\u0131 suyu kirlili\u011fi riskini azalt\u0131r.<\/li>\n\n\n\n<li><strong>End\u00fcstriyel at\u0131klar\u0131n birlikte \u00e7imentolanmas\u0131<\/strong><br>U\u00e7ucu k\u00fcl, k\u00f6m\u00fcr c\u00fcrufu veya metal\u00fcrjik c\u00fcruf kullan\u0131ld\u0131\u011f\u0131nda, ultra ince kalsiyum karbonat aktivat\u00f6r ve mikro dolgu maddesi g\u00f6revi g\u00f6r\u00fcr. Bu sayede ye\u015fil \u00e7imento, eko-beton ve yol yap\u0131m malzemelerinin \u00fcretimi m\u00fcmk\u00fcn olur, maliyetli klinkerin k\u0131smen yerini al\u0131r ve karbon emisyonlar\u0131n\u0131 azalt\u0131r.<\/li>\n<\/ol>\n\n\n\n<h2 class=\"wp-block-heading\">Biyolojik olarak par\u00e7alanabilir plastik<\/h2>\n\n\n\n<p>\u00c7evrimd\u0131\u015f\u0131 ve Ye\u015fil Malzemeler: Eko-Ambalaj\u0131n Temelleri<\/p>\n\n\n\n<p>Plastik yasaklar\u0131 ve karbon n\u00f6trl\u00fc\u011f\u00fc politikalar\u0131 kapsam\u0131nda, biyolojik olarak par\u00e7alanabilen plastikler (PLA, PBAT) ve eko-kompozitler h\u0131zla geli\u015fiyor ve ultra ince kalsiyum karbonat da bu s\u00fcre\u00e7te vazge\u00e7ilmez bir &quot;alt\u0131n ortak&quot; konumunda.<\/p>\n\n\n\n<ol class=\"wp-block-list\">\n<li><strong>Plastiklerin tamamen par\u00e7alanmas\u0131n\u0131 te\u015fvik etmek<\/strong><br>Y\u00fczey modifiye edilmi\u015f ultra ince veya nano kalsiyum karbonat, PLA i\u00e7inde e\u015fit \u015fekilde da\u011f\u0131larak polimer kristalli\u011fini bozmakta ve mikro k\u0131r\u0131lganl\u0131\u011f\u0131 art\u0131rmaktad\u0131r. At\u0131k bertaraf\u0131nda nem kolayca n\u00fcfuz eder; asidik ko\u015fullar CaCO\u2083&#039;\u00fc \u00e7\u00f6zerek mikro g\u00f6zenekler olu\u015fturur, bu da mikrobiyal bozunmay\u0131 h\u0131zland\u0131r\u0131r ve bozunma d\u00f6ng\u00fcs\u00fcn\u00fc k\u0131salt\u0131r.<\/li>\n\n\n\n<li><strong>Maliyet d\u00fc\u015f\u00fcrme ve kaynak verimlili\u011fi<\/strong><br>Saf biyolojik bazl\u0131 bozunabilir plastikler pahal\u0131d\u0131r.
